20110093918 | SECURE METHOD OF ACCESSING AN INFORMATION SYSTEM OF AN AIRCRAFT - In the method of accessing an information system of an aircraft the system receives an authenticator request from a connector of the aircraft; the system determines whether the connector presents a predetermined characteristic; and in the event that the system determines that the connector does indeed present the predetermined characteristic, the system sends an authenticator to the connector. Provision is also made for: the system receives an authenticator the system determines whether the authenticator is valid; and in the event that the system determines that the authenticator is indeed valid, the system authorizes access to the system from a connector of the aircraft from which the authenticator was sent. | 04-21-2011 |

20150254461 | TESTING INTEGRATED INDEPENDENT LEVELS OF SECURITY COMPONENTS HOSTED ON A VIRTUALIZATION PLATFORM - A virtualization platform that provides a systematic, transparent and local testing of components hosted by the virtualization platform in their integrated context. The virtualization platform comprises integrated interceptor modules connected to the components via communication channels, each interceptor module being interposed in the communication channel connecting two components, and an integrated analyzing device connected to the interceptor modules and comprising a control device and a testing device. The control device is configured to put each interceptor module in an operational mode selected out of a set of predetermined operational modes including a testing mode. The testing device is configured to locally test the components connected to the interceptor modules being put in the testing mode. | 09-10-2015 |

20130294920 | METHOD OF MAKING A METAL REINFORCING PIECE - A metal reinforcing piece for mounting on a leading edge or trailing edge of a composite blade for a turbine engine is made by shaping two metal sheets, positioning them on either side of a core, assembling the two sheets together around the core under a vacuum, shaping them on the core by hot isostatic compression, and cutting them to separate the reinforcing piece and release the core. A predetermined roughness is given to at least a portion of the surface of the core and is transferred to a corresponding portion of an inside surface of the reinforcing piece by the hot isostatic compression. | 11-07-2013 |

20150104323 | METHOD FOR CREATING A METAL REINFORCEMENT WITH INSERT FOR PROTECTING A LEADING EDGE MADE OF COMPOSITE - A method for producing a metal reinforcement for protecting a leading edge of a compressor blade of composite, including: creating a core that has a shape of an internal cavity of the reinforcement; creating an insert made of an alloy of a hardness greater than that of the reinforcement; shaping sheet metal by stamping with the creation, upstream of the core, a cavity between the metal sheets, which cavity is configured to accept the insert, positioning the sheets around the core with the insert placed in the cavity and securing the assembly together; creating a vacuum and closing the assembly by welding; consolidation by hot isostatic pressing; cutting the assembly to extract the core and separate the reinforcement; creating an external profile of the reinforcement by a final machining operation that reveals a material of the insert. | 04-16-2015 |

20140088916 | METHOD AND DEVICE FOR MEASURING THE VERTICALITY OF A CONTAINER - A method for measuring verticality of a container having a base and vertical wall comprises measuring at each rotational position of the container, at least the position along a first measurement axis, of at least one first measuring point located on the base, and a second measuring point located on the base diametrically opposite to the first measuring point, the position along a third measurement axis, of at least one third measuring point located on the vertical wall at a distance from the base. An angle defined between a first segment passing through the first and second measuring points and a second segment intersecting the first segment and passing through at least the third measuring point is selected to be representative of the container verticality. For each rotational position of the container, a quantity depending on the angle is calculated. Verticality is measured from the variations of the calculated quantity. | 03-27-2014 |

20130174576 | TURBOMACHINE COMPONENT ALIGNMENT - A rotating machine has a barrel casing and at least one component carrier disposed therein. The component carrier is aligned and supported within the barrel casing using a plurality of carrier alignment fixtures which have alignment shafts that extend through the barrel casing to the component carrier. Each alignment shaft has an eccentric key pin extending from a distal end thereof and an alignment key rotatably-mounted to each eccentric key pin. The alignment keys mate with corresponding keyway slots defined on the component carrier such that when the carrier alignment fixtures are rotated axially, the corresponding alignment keys bias against the keyway slot and shift the position of the component carrier. | 07-11-2013 |
